Deadlift stagnation at 90kg

Don't put the bar fully into your hand. Put it flat against the base of your fingers. This removes callous buildup which can become teared off while lifting. Do mixed grip, but only on sets that are so heavy that your hands are the weakest link. On 50kg for example, use normal grip. Over time your fingers will become stronger.
